PREVENTING OUTPUT STAGE FAILURE
The output stage is protected against overload conditions by an overload circuit and
fuses on the main frame back panel. However, the output switching elements may fail if
the unit is triggered at a PRF exceeding 1 kHz or at duty cycles resulting in an average
output power in excess of 5 Watts. Heating and subsequent possible failure of the
output stage is reduced if the following action is taken where possible:
PRF is kept to a minimum, i.e. operate in a low PRF range when possible rather
than in a high PRF range.
Keep the output PW to a minimum.
Never apply an externally generated voltage to the output port.
